Fleece Inn

A Victorian pub, with stone-flagged floors and cosy little rooms, The Fleece is set on the cobbled main street in the village of Haworth. Noted as the home of the Brontë sisters, Haworth has become a world famous tourist attraction. If you can stay a little longer there are also seven no smoking en-suite rooms. The fine beer in The Fleece has been rewarded by receiving a Beautiful Beer Award, and Cask Marque recognition.

Globe Inn

The Globe is a genuine Keighley community pub, offering good facilities, comfortable surroundings and of course, beer at its very best. There are strong teams playing cribbage, darts, dominoes and pool, as well as a thriving racing pigeon club. The Keighley and Worth Valley steam trains pass the lounge room window, giving the pub a really traditional feel.

Grouse Inn

Nestled high above the Worth Valley, the Grouse boasts breathtaking views over the Brontë sisters' famous moors, with all the natural beauty of an unspoilt countryside. Food is served throughout the day, complemented by great traditional ales and selected wines. The Grouse Inn retains its character and rural charm, with open fires in winter and a patio/beer garden to enjoy in summer.
